All Categories
Featured
Table of Contents
As an example, the Leetcode system is made use of for the on-line coding round. We enable you to choose a programming language you are most comfy with during the coding difficulty. We also use Google Jamboard for the style round. All the rounds are carried out online. Our interview procedure at Opn is uncomplicated, and we ensure you are well-prepared for the technological rounds.
The technological meeting includes two rounds: (a) the coding round and (b) the layout round, each lasting one hour. You will certainly have 50 mins to reply to concerns and 10 minutes for Q&A. Relying on the accessibility of both the prospect and the recruiter, these rounds may happen on various days.
Possibly, it has been a very long time considering that you last touched them, so take enough time to go back to exercise. Understand the concepts, research the phrase structure extremely thoroughly, and get knowledgeable about different methods of reacting to the inquiries. During the interview, prior to trying to write your option, you might desire to first clear up the concern with the interviewer, assess the issue, and information the logic and why you will decide on this method to addressing the issue.
It is very important to explain that the job interviewers want you to do well and are there to support you. Rationale for you is to reveal the recruiter how you assume, communicate, and whether you can address troubles. By doing so, you have opened the flooring to engage much more with the job interviewer and welcome any tips related to taking on the coding troubles.
Still, it is typical amongst our recruiters to ask questions around the subject of settlement entrances as this will certainly be most appropriate to your daily job. In the design round, prospects are motivated to provide their ideal software application architecture design to implement a hypothetical service under specific constraints. Questions can consist of: Layout a settlement system for a shopping platform.
When being talked to and during coding rounds, it's practical to repeat the questions to the recruiter to ensure that both of you are on the very same web page. If you do not recognize, really feel totally free to ask the interviewer to repeat or rephrase the question.
I have actually been a full workdesk technological recruiter for almost 10 years. Most of my time has been invested as a firm employer with Code Talent, but I likewise have a year of interior recruiting experience on Twitter's Income Platform group.
I would love to flag that the advice given is based upon my individual point of views and experience, and must not be thought about an endorsement of the employing processes made use of in huge tech, or by business emulating huge tech hiring. Rather, it is intended to provide assistance on exactly how to navigate the "market requirement" meeting procedure and enhance your possibilities of success.
In all severity, you can tell a great deal about your positioning to a firm and their worths based on this web page. Furthermore, sites like Glassdoor and Blind can supply valuable insights into the company's interview process, staff member experiences, and wages. It's also a great concept to research your recruiter and their duty to obtain a much better understanding of their point of view and what they may be looking for in a prospect.
Just how has the interview process been so much? Usually our reactions are effective devices that are neglected; it's important to address any appointments regarding the role or company before proceeding with the procedure.
Deal with every practice as a meeting; it may even aid with those video game day nerves! In the 'Understanding is Power' area, I pointed out the importance of determining firm values.
Furthermore, the Celebrity technique will certainly assist you produce responses to potential behavior meeting concerns. Behavior interview questions are commonly taken directly from these job description bullet points.
How? By showing good partnership abilities, discussing their believed procedures, and most importantly, their blunders. If you can articulate your f-ups and "could-have-beens" well, you may just get the task. Often, it's more concerning your method and your ability to be a good teammate than your option. During the technical meeting, maintain these concerns in mind: Have you gathered your requirements? Do you understand what you're doing? Are you signing in with your job interviewer? They're there to work together with you.
Are you overwhelmed? Ask for a moment. It's okay to take a break. Can you scale your remedy? If so, exactly how? Are you over-engineering? Come prepared with your very own concerns for the interviewer. Reflect on your staminas, weak points, passions, and chances for development. Being truthful and vulnerable (when risk-free) can assist you stand out from various other prospects.
Remember, you're freaking amazing, and your special qualities and experiences can assist you land your dream work so long as it's the best fit for you.'s a listing of firms that do not whiteboard or follow "basic tech" interview processes, phew.
Do have a look at all these questions with answers from below: Software Application Engineering Interview Questions is the procedure of creating, establishing, screening, and keeping software application. It is a methodical and self-displined approach to software development that aims to create top quality, dependable, and maintainable software. Software application designers develop software solutions for end individuals by utilizing engineering principles and their understanding of programs languages.
It is a qualities of software that refers to its capacity to execute what it was developed to do properly and constantly with time. It refers to the degree to which the software application can be used with ease. The quantity of initiative or time needed to find out how to make use of the software.
It refers to exactly how straightforward it is to boost and customize the software. It describes just how quickly a software application system can be modified to add feature, improve speed, or fixing faults. It refers to just how well the software application can function on different platforms or scenarios without making major adjustments.
For even more information please describe the following short article Characteristics of Software program. The software is used thoroughly in several domains consisting of medical facilities, financial institutions, institutions, protection, money, stock exchange, and so on. It can be categorized into different types: For more information please describe the adhering to short article Classifications of Software application.
It is defined by a structured, consecutive method to task administration and software development. Demands Collecting and AnalysisDesign PhaseImplementation and Device TestingIntegration and System TestingDeploymentMaintenance Needs are clear and dealt with that might not change. There are no unclear demands (no confusion). It is excellent to use this version when the modern technology is well recognized.
Beta testing typically uses black-box testing. Beta testing is done at the end-user, the of the item.
Integrity, protection, and effectiveness are inspected during beta screening. Alpha testing makes sure the top quality of the product before forwarding it to beta screening. Beta screening also focuses on the top quality of the product but gathers the customer's time-long input on the item and ensures that the product is prepared for real-time users.
Table of Contents
Latest Posts
Preparing For Your Full Loop Interview At Meta – What To Expect
Tech Interview Handbook: A Technical Interview Guide For Busy Engineers
Mock Interviews For Software Engineers – How To Practice & Improve
More
Latest Posts
Preparing For Your Full Loop Interview At Meta – What To Expect
Tech Interview Handbook: A Technical Interview Guide For Busy Engineers
Mock Interviews For Software Engineers – How To Practice & Improve